The San Pasqual Valley Unified School District Board of Trustees opened a public hearing on Title VII and Impact Aid at 6:58 P.M. on Oct. 14, 2025, seeking input from parents of Indian children, tribal officials, the Impact Aid Committee and other interested persons about equal participation of Indian students in district education programs. The board referenced BP 1270.2 and noted that the district’s Impact Aid Report 24.25 and the Indian Policy and Procedures (IPP) are available at the district office; the IPP is scheduled to be submitted to the board for approval in November.
Board President Cody Hartt asked that "Mr. Cordero meet with [the] tribe regarding [the] 1997 MOU," signaling a next-step engagement between district staff and the Quechan Tribe. The hearing was brief: trustees opened the floor for comment, received no extended public testimony on the item, and voted to close the hearing at 7:00 P.M. under the same motion structure used to open it.
